The ingredients needed to make A Chef's Recipe for Umeboshi Flavored Hamburger & Steak Sauce:
  1. Take 2 Umeboshi
  2. Make ready 2 tbsp Alcohol (red or white wine)
  3. Make ready 2 tbsp Mirin
  4. Prepare 1 tsp Soy sauce

Umeboshi are pickled Japanese plums that are picked before they're ripe, then soaked in brine and red Shiso leaves, the latter of which adds flavor and a pink coloring.

Steps to make A Chef's Recipe for Umeboshi Flavored Hamburger & Steak Sauce:

  3. This sauce is super easy and delicious! Remove the pits from the umeboshi and mash them up. Add all the seasoning ingredients.
  4. This is the frying pan that I cooked the steak or hamburger in. I usually just wipe it up without washing it.
  5. Add the sauce to the pan! Heat it over medium heat so it bubbles!
  6. Shake the frying pan as you simmer!
  7. After it thickens a bit, it's ready to go! The sauce is delicious at room temperature or while still hot.
  8. Get the steak or hamburger ready and…
  9. pour the sauce on top. Doesn't it look delicious? The umeboshi makes it so refreshing!

This Japanese condiment is very salty and tart and is a popular adjunct to most Japanese meals, including breakfast. Good umeboshi will keep for years, and some say that aging them further improves the quality and flavor. I was able to find umeboshi locally at Whole Foods and Asian markets with a good assortment of Japanese products; that said, they are not perishable, so you can readily get them online.
